One of the top venture capital firms to watch in the AI space is Sequoia Capital. With a long history of successful investments in technology companies, Sequoia has been at the forefront of the AI revolution. They have invested in companies like Google, Apple, and Airbnb, and have a keen eye for identifying startups with groundbreaking AI technologies. Sequoia’s investments in AI range from autonomous vehicles to healthcare, and they are constantly on the lookout for the next big thing in AI.
Another venture capital firm making waves in the AI space is Andreessen Horowitz. Known for their bold and forward-thinking investments, Andreessen Horowitz has been actively investing in AI startups for years. They have a deep understanding of the AI landscape and are always on the lookout for companies that are pushing the boundaries of what AI can do. From machine learning to natural language processing, Andreessen Horowitz is investing in startups that are at the cutting edge of AI innovation.
Khosla Ventures is another venture capital firm that is betting big on AI. Founded by Vinod Khosla, a prominent figure in the technology industry, Khosla Ventures has a strong track record of investing in disruptive technologies. They have a particular interest in AI startups that are focused on solving complex problems and have the potential to make a significant impact. Khosla Ventures is known for their hands-on approach to investing, providing startups with not only capital but also guidance and support to help them succeed.
One venture capital firm that is taking a slightly different approach to AI investing is Intel Capital. As the investment arm of Intel, one of the world’s largest technology companies, Intel Capital has a unique perspective on the AI landscape. They are investing in startups that are developing AI technologies that can be integrated into Intel’s existing products and services. By partnering with these startups, Intel Capital is able to leverage their expertise and resources to accelerate the development and adoption of AI.
